In the fast-changing world of digital taxes today, businesses need to keep up with real-time reporting demands without sacrificing efficiency. With the rollout of e-invoicing under GST in India, getting an Invoice Reference Number (IRN) has become a necessary step for those eligible to pay taxes.
While it’s crucial to stay compliant, many businesses find the process a bit tricky and time-consuming, especially if they’re handling a lot of invoices. This is where using an IRN Generation API can really help.
In this blog, we’ll take a look at how adding an IRN Generation API to your system can simplify processes, cut down on mistakes, and improve overall efficiency.
Understanding IRN and Its Importance
For businesses under India’s GST regime that are required to use e-invoicing, it’s necessary to report invoices to the Invoice Registration Portal (IRP). After the invoices are verified, the portal provides a unique Invoice Reference Number (IRN) along with a QR code.
The IRN:
• Ensures invoice authenticity
• Prevents duplication
• Enables seamless input tax credit flow
• Facilitates better tax transparency
The Goods and Services Tax Network (GSTN) handles the e-invoicing system, which is essential for validating and authenticating invoices.
Businesses can create IRNs through the portal manually, but this isn’t very efficient for companies with a lot of transactions. That’s where using an IRN Generation API really makes a difference.
How an IRN Generation API Smoothens Business Workflow
1.Speeds Up Invoice Processing
In sectors like manufacturing, wholesale, and logistics, invoices are constantly being produced. If you’re generating IRNs for every single invoice manually, it can really slow down both the dispatch and payment processes.
With API integration:
• IRNs are generated instantly
• QR codes are automatically embedded
• Invoice validation happens in seconds
This accelerates order fulfillment and improves cash flow management.
2.Ensures Real-Time Compliance
Delays in compliance can lead to fines and interruptions in operations. With an IRN Generation API, every eligible invoice gets reported immediately and correctly.
Since it connects directly to the GST system overseen by the Goods and Services Tax Council, businesses can keep pace with changing regulations.
Real-time compliance reduces the need for last-minute fixes and lowers the chances of issues during audits.
3.Reduces Operational Costs
Manual compliance processes require:
• Dedicated staff
• Training
• Continuous monitoring
• Error correction efforts
Automating IRN generation significantly reduces administrative overhead. Businesses can reallocate resources to strategic areas such as growth, customer service, and innovation.
4.Seamless ERP Integration
Modern businesses rely heavily on ERP systems for accounting and operations. An IRN API integrates directly with:
• SAP
• Tally
• Oracle
• Custom-built ERPs
This ensures that invoice data flows seamlessly from an eInvoicing software to compliance without requiring separate uploads or duplicate systems.
The result? A unified and efficient workflow.
5.Enhances Data Accuracy and Security
When invoice data is transferred automatically via secure API channels:
• Data integrity is maintained
• Transmission errors are minimized
• Sensitive financial information is protected
Automated validation checks also ensure that invoices meet GST schema requirements before submission, preventing rejections.
6.Improves Reporting and Reconciliation
With API-based IRN generation, all invoice data is digitally recorded and structured. This makes it easier to:
• Match GSTR-1 filings
• Reconcile e-way bills
• Track invoice status
• Generate audit-ready reports
Automated systems provide better visibility into compliance status, reducing financial discrepancies.
7.Scalability for Growing Businesses
As your business grows, you’ll likely see an increase in the number of invoices you handle. A manual or partially automated system can really struggle to keep pace with that kind of growth.
An IRN Generation API scales up easily alongside your business. Whether you’re generating hundreds or even thousands of invoices each day, this system can manage it all without hiccups or slowdowns.
This scalability means you won’t hit any walls when it comes to compliance as you expand.
Final Thoughts
E-invoicing has completely changed the way businesses handle tax and reporting. While keeping up with compliance might seem daunting, technology has come through with some excellent tools to make everything easier.
An IRN Generation API isn’t just about automating invoice submissions; it really reshapes your whole workflow. By cutting out manual tasks, minimizing errors, and ensuring you’re compliant in real-time, it frees up businesses to concentrate on growth instead of getting buried in paperwork.